Maintenance and Upkeep for Your Afruimwagen
Keeping your Afruimwagen in top shape is essential for longevity and performance. Regular maintenance ensures that it remains a reliable companion for all your hauling needs.
Start by checking the wheels frequently. Inspect them for wear and tear, as well as proper inflation if applicable. Clean any debris lodged in the wheel wells to maintain smooth movement.
Next, examine the frame and handles. Look for cracks or rust spots that could compromise safety. A little preventive care goes a long way; consider applying protective coatings when necessary.
Don’t forget about storage conditions. Keeping your Afruimwagen indoors can shield it from harsh weather elements, prolonging its lifespan significantly.
Consult the manufacturer’s guidelines for specific upkeep recommendations tailored to your model. Staying proactive with these steps will ensure you’ll enjoy many years of efficient use from your Afruimwagen.
